Abstract

Under study is the stability of a single-channel two-mass system that is controlled by a proportional-integral-derivative (PID) controller. The controlling force is applied only to one of the masses, and the output is the deviation of this mass. It is shown that among the PID controllers the maximum degree of stability is provided by the controllers with the following property: There is a double complex pair on the right vertical of the characteristic polynomial.
